OSHL denies suspending play

Canadian Press

The Original Stars Hockey League has postponed some of its pre-season games but is going ahead with a regular season slated to start Oct. 7. However, the six-team, four-on-four series — formed to give locked out NHL players games to play while they waited out the labour impasse — disassociated itself from a news release Wednesday saying it had suspended pre-season play. But league president Randy Gumbley did admit some games have indeed been postponed.
